How Much Does a Bachelor’s in English Language & Literature from Campbellsville University Cost?

$25,400 Average Tuition and Fees (In-State)

Campbellsville University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

In 2019-2020, the average part-time undergraduate tuition at Campbellsville University was $1,038 per credit hour for both in-state and out-of-state students. The following table shows the average full-time tuition and fees for undergraduates.

In StateOut of State
Tuition$24,900$24,900
Fees$500$500
Books and Supplies$1,200$1,200
On Campus Room and Board$8,000$8,000
On Campus Other Expenses$5,402$5,402

Campbellsville University Bachelor’s Student Diversity for English Language & Literature

4 Bachelor's Degrees Awarded
25.0% Women
During the 2019-2020 academic year, there were 4 bachelor’s degrees in English language and literature handed out to qualified students. The charts and tables below give more information about these students.

Male-to-Female Ratio

Women made up around 25.0% of the English language and literature students who took home a bachelor’s degree in 2019-2020. This is less than the nationwide number of 72.3%.
